Fractional CO2 Laser Treatment Cost for Post-Pregnancy Skin Repair

Fractional CO2 laser treatment is a popular procedure aimed at rejuvenating and repairing skin. It works by creating micro-injuries in the skin, which stimulate the body's natural healing processes. This helps improve texture, tone, and elasticity, making it an appealing option for individuals experiencing skin changes after pregnancy.

Factors Affecting Fractional CO2 Laser Treatment

Skin Type and Condition

Different skin types respond differently to laser treatment. Thicker skin may require multiple sessions to achieve noticeable improvements, while thinner skin may show faster results. The severity of stretch marks, pigmentation, and overall skin elasticity also influences treatment outcomes.

Area of Treatment

The area being treated plays a significant role in planning the procedure. Larger areas may need extended sessions, while smaller areas can be treated more quickly. The intensity and depth of the laser are adjusted depending on the specific skin concerns in each area.

Number of Sessions Required

Post-pregnancy skin repair typically requires multiple sessions to achieve optimal results. The number of sessions depends on skin condition, treatment area, and desired outcomes. Regular treatments spaced over time can enhance skin rejuvenation and repair.

Skin Recovery and Healing Process

After each session, the skin undergoes a natural healing process. Collagen production continues over several weeks, gradually improving texture and firmness. Consistent treatment and patience are essential for achieving the best results.

Benefits of Fractional CO2 Laser for Post-Pregnancy Skin

Improves Skin Texture and Tone

Fractional CO2 laser helps smoothen rough or uneven skin surfaces, reducing the visibility of fine lines, scars, and stretch marks. It enhances skin tone, giving the appearance of a more uniform complexion.

Stimulates Collagen Production

The laser penetrates the skin’s surface to trigger collagen production. Increased collagen helps restore elasticity and firmness, addressing sagging or loose skin after pregnancy.

Minimizes Stretch Marks and Scars

By promoting new skin growth, the treatment can significantly reduce the appearance of stretch marks and other scars. This contributes to a rejuvenated and refreshed look, enhancing confidence in post-pregnancy skin.

Supports Long-Term Skin Health

Regular fractional CO2 laser treatments can maintain skin health by encouraging continuous cell regeneration. This leads to stronger, more resilient skin over time.

Frequently Asked Questions

How Long Does Each Session Take?

The duration of each session varies depending on the size of the area being treated. Smaller areas may take less time, while larger regions require extended sessions.

Is the Treatment Suitable for All Skin Types?

Fractional CO2 laser treatment is generally suitable for most skin types. However, skin thickness, pigmentation, and overall condition influence how the skin responds to the procedure.

When Will Results Be Noticeable?

Visible improvements usually appear gradually over several weeks. The skin continues to regenerate and collagen production increases over time, enhancing the overall effect of the treatment.

How Many Sessions Are Typically Needed?

The number of sessions varies based on individual skin concerns and desired results. Multiple sessions spaced appropriately often provide the best outcome for post-pregnancy skin repair.

Can It Address Stretch Marks Effectively?

Yes, fractional CO2 laser treatment can reduce the appearance of stretch marks. It stimulates skin regeneration, improving texture and minimizing visible lines.

Is There Downtime Involved?

Some recovery time may be necessary, as the skin undergoes a natural healing process. Redness or mild sensitivity can occur immediately after treatment, gradually fading as the skin recovers.

Can It Be Combined With Other Treatments?

Fractional CO2 laser can complement other skin rejuvenation procedures. Combining treatments may enhance overall results, depending on individual needs and skin condition.

How Long Do Results Last?

The longevity of results depends on skin type, lifestyle, and follow-up treatments. Continuous skin care and maintenance can help sustain improvements over time.
